LCD graphic displays have become an integral part of our daily lives, from the digital screens we use on our smartphones and laptops to the graphic displays on our household appliances and industrial equipment. However, despite their ubiquity, many people have a limited understanding of the functionality of LCD graphic displays and the benefits they bring to various industries.
At their core, LCD graphic displays are a type of flat panel display that uses liquid crystals to produce images. Unlike traditional cathode ray tube (CRT) displays, LCD graphic displays are much thinner and lighter, making them ideal for portable devices and slim-profile products. Additionally, LCD graphic displays consume less power, emit less heat, and produce less glare than CRT displays, making them more energy-efficient and comfortable to use.
One of the primary benefits of LCD graphic displays is their ability to produce high-quality, sharp images with vibrant colors. This makes them ideal for applications where visual clarity and precision are essential, such as medical imaging, automotive instrumentation, and gaming devices. Furthermore, LCD graphic displays offer excellent visibility from various angles, ensuring that the displayed information is easily accessible to users regardless of their position relative to the screen.
Another advantage of LCD graphic displays is their versatility. They can be easily customized to display different types of content, including text, graphics, and animations, allowing them to be used in a wide range of applications. For example, LCD graphic displays are commonly used in point-of-sale systems, where they can efficiently convey pricing and product information to customers. They are also employed in industrial control panels, where they can provide real-time status updates and diagnostic information to operators.
Furthermore, LCD graphic displays are known for their durability and reliability, making them suitable for use in harsh environments. They are resistant to shock, vibration, and temperature fluctuations, which is essential for applications in automotive, aerospace, and outdoor signage. Additionally, LCD graphic displays can be designed to withstand exposure to water, dust, and other contaminants, ensuring uninterrupted operation in challenging conditions.

One of the key industries that have greatly benefited from LCD graphic displays is the consumer electronics industry. From smartphones and tablets to televisions and digital cameras, LCD graphic displays are ubiquitous in consumer electronic devices. These displays offer high resolution, vibrant colors, and excellent visibility, making them ideal for presenting a wide range of content, from photos and videos to text and graphical user interfaces. The slim profile of LCD graphic displays also contributes to the sleek and modern designs of consumer electronic devices.
In addition to consumer electronics, the automotive industry has also experienced significant advancements with the integration of LCD graphic displays. Modern vehicles are equipped with LCD displays for infotainment systems, navigation, instrument clusters, and rear-seat entertainment. These displays provide drivers and passengers with easy access to vital information and entertainment options, enhancing the overall driving experience. Furthermore, the flexibility of LCD graphic displays allows for innovative designs and customizations in vehicle interiors.
LCD graphic displays are also instrumental in the medical industry, where they are used in various medical devices and equipment. From patient monitoring systems and diagnostic equipment to surgical displays and medical imaging devices, LCD graphic displays play a critical role in delivering accurate and clear visual information to healthcare professionals. The high resolution and reliability of these displays contribute to improved patient care and diagnostic accuracy.
Moreover, LCD graphic displays find extensive applications in industrial and commercial settings. In industrial automation, these displays are utilized for human-machine interface (HMI) systems, control panels, and process monitoring. The durability and reliability of LCD graphic displays make them well-suited for harsh industrial environments. In commercial settings, LCD graphic displays are used for digital signage, interactive kiosks, and point-of-sale terminals, providing businesses with effective tools for marketing, communication, and customer engagement.

Factors to Consider When Choosing LCD Graphic Displays
When it comes to choosing LCD graphic displays, there are several factors to consider in order to ensure that you are getting the best possible device for your specific needs. LCD graphic displays come in a variety of sizes, resolutions, and functionalities, and it’s important to understand what to look for in order to make the most informed decision.
One of the most important factors to consider when choosing an LCD graphic display is the size of the display. The size of the display will depend on the specific application for which it will be used. For example, if the display is intended for use in a small handheld device, a smaller display may be more appropriate. On the other hand, if the display will be used for advertising or promotional purposes, a larger display may be necessary in order to capture the attention of potential customers.
In addition to size, the resolution of the display is another important factor to consider. The resolution of an LCD graphic display refers to the number of pixels that make up the display. Higher resolution displays will provide clearer and more detailed images, making them ideal for applications where visual clarity is essential. However, it’s important to note that higher resolution displays may also come with a higher price tag, so it’s important to weigh the benefits of higher resolution against the cost.
Another important factor to consider is the functionality of the display. Different LCD graphic displays offer different functionalities, such as touch screen capabilities, outdoor visibility, and customizable options. For example, if the display will be used in an outdoor setting, it’s important to choose a display that offers high visibility in bright sunlight. Similarly, if the display will be used in a retail setting, touch screen capabilities may be essential in order to provide an interactive experience for customers.
When choosing an LCD graphic display, it’s also important to consider the durability and reliability of the device. The display will need to withstand everyday wear and tear, and it’s important to choose a device that is built to last. Additionally, reliability is essential, especially for applications where the display will be used for extended periods of time.
Finally, it’s important to consider the overall cost of the LCD graphic display. While it may be tempting to choose the least expensive option, it’s important to consider the long-term value of the display. Choosing a high-quality display may require a larger initial investment, but it may ultimately save money in the long run by avoiding the need for frequent repairs or replacements.
